AI Summary

  • Renames the Agency for Enterprise Information Technology to the Department of Information Technology and transfers it from the Executive Office of the Governor to become an independent department effective July 1, 2012.

  • Requires the department's executive director (Chief Technology Officer) to have a degree in engineering, computer science, information science, or information systems, at least 7 years of executive-level IT management experience, be appointed by the Governor subject to Senate confirmation, and serve at the Governor's pleasure.

  • Establishes three divisions within the department: Division of Strategic Procurement, Division of Policy Formation/Development/Standards, and Division of Implementation, with defined responsibilities for enterprise IT procurement, policy standards, and technology execution.

  • Requires the department and state agencies to identify all IT-related positions and resources by August 1, 2011, and directs the department to submit a plan by September 1, 2011 for transferring all state IT operations to the department for the 2012-2013 fiscal year.

  • Mandates the department's annual work plan include specific proposals for financial management system reengineering, customer-relationship management systems, consolidation of all state data centers by January 1, 2014, and migration to cloud computing infrastructure by January 1, 2016.
